Londax Corp. Swings to $7,296 Q3 Profit After Two Quarters of Losses

Londax Corp., a Wyoming-based small business, posted a net profit of $7,296 for the quarter ended February 28, 2026, reversing two consecutive quarterly losses. Revenue for the quarter fell 36% to $8,405.

Revenue for the December-to-February quarter totaled $8,405, down 36% from $13,165 in the year-earlier quarter. For the nine months ended February 28, 2026, revenue collapsed 70% to $19,918 from $66,410 in the same period a year earlier.

The company reported no cost of revenue for the current quarter or nine-month period, compared to $3,000 and $12,000 respectively in the prior year. Operating expenses for the latest quarter rose 48% to $13,109 from $8,863, contributing to an operating loss of $4,704 versus operating income of $1,302 a year earlier.

Despite the operating loss, the company posted a positive net income of $7,296 for the quarter. The discrepancy suggests non-operating gains, though specific details were not disclosed in the quarterly figures. For the full nine months, Londax recorded a net loss of $33,089, a dramatic swing from net income of $24,052 in the year-earlier period.

Cash and Equity Erosion

Cash and restricted cash stood at $13,951 as of February 28, 2026, up modestly from $13,166 a year earlier but down from $10,606 at the end of May 2025. The company burned $41,859 in operating cash flow during the nine months, a reversal from $76,521 in positive operating cash flow the prior year.

Stockholders' equity tumbled to $4,566 as of February 28, 2026, down 88% from $37,655 nine months earlier. The equity balance had briefly turned negative in November 2025 at minus $2,730 before the Q3 profit provided a modest recovery. Retained deficit widened to minus $36,368 from minus $3,279 at the start of the fiscal year.

The company raised $45,204 in financing cash during the nine-month period and reduced its outstanding share count to 2,231,135 shares from 5,231,135 at the end of May 2025. Common stock value dropped to $2,231 from $5,231 over the same span.

Balance Sheet Deterioration

Total assets declined 27% to $68,561 as of February 28, 2026, from $93,308 at the end of May 2025. Current assets fell to $24,631 from $30,606, and property, plant, and equipment shrank to $47 from $187.

Current liabilities rose 15% to $63,995 from $55,653, though accounts payable plummeted to $807 from $51,372, suggesting the company settled significant vendor obligations during the period.

Depreciation and amortization for the latest quarter totaled $6,257, up 76% from $3,563 a year earlier. For the nine months, depreciation and amortization reached $18,772, nearly triple the $6,642 recorded in the prior year.
